Plaza Allende: The Heart of Matamoros
Experience the vibrant culture and rich history at Plaza Allende, the heart of Matamoros, where locals gather and traditions come alive.
Nestled in the bustling Zona Centro of Matamoros, Plaza Allende serves as a vibrant hub of activity and cultural exchange. This picturesque town square is surrounded by stunning colonial architecture and is steeped in history, making it a must-visit for anyone traveling to the area. As you stroll through the square, take a moment to appreciate the beautifully manicured gardens and intricate sculptures that reflect the artistic spirit of the region. The square often hosts local events, festivals, and performances, providing visitors with an authentic glimpse into the life and traditions of Matamoros. In the evenings, Plaza Allende transforms into a lively gathering place where both locals and tourists come together to socialize and enjoy the atmosphere. Numerous cafes and eateries line the square, offering a variety of delicious local dishes and refreshing beverages, making it a perfect spot to relax after a day of exploration. Whether you're enjoying a leisurely coffee or savoring some traditional Mexican fare, the square's inviting ambiance enhances your dining experience. For history enthusiasts, the square is also home to several important monuments and landmarks that tell the story of Matamoros's rich heritage. Don't miss the opportunity to capture stunning photographs against the backdrop of the square's historic buildings. Plaza Allende is not just a place to visit; it is an experience that embodies the spirit of Matamoros and offers a chance to connect with the local community.

Getting There
-
Walking
If you are starting from the Matamoros Bus Station (Central de Autobuses), exit the station and head southeast on Calle 16 de Septiembre. Continue straight for about 10 minutes until you reach Calle Veracruz. Turn left on Calle Veracruz and walk for another 5 minutes. You will arrive at Plaza Allende, which is located in the Zona Centro area. The square is a popular gathering place and should be easily recognizable.
-
Public Transportation
From the Matamoros Bus Station, board a local bus heading towards the city center. Look for buses that display 'Centro' or 'Zona Centro' on their route signs. The ride will take approximately 15-20 minutes. Once you reach the main plaza area, get off the bus at the stop closest to Calle 1 and Calle 2. From there, walk a short distance towards Plaza Allende, which will be just a few blocks away.
-
Taxi or Rideshare
If you prefer a more direct route, you can take a taxi or use a rideshare app. When you get into the taxi, simply tell the driver 'Plaza Allende en Zona Centro'. The ride should take about 10 minutes, depending on traffic. The driver will drop you off right at the entrance of the plaza.
